- This is part of a 1946 reproduction of the first printing of the 1766 series Eight Views of the Japanese Room by Harunobu. It was commissioned by the samurai poet and artist, Ōkubo Kyosen, and the private first editions bore his signature and seal. These markings were removed for subsequent editions of the series.
